The Mexican team attains the first objective of the elimination game, win at home and carry a good advantage for the duel of next November 20 in Wellington.
With goals of Paul Aguilar at the minute 31, Raúl Jiménez at the 39', two of Oribe Peralta and one of Márquez at the 83', the alignment directed by Miguel ‘Piojo' Herrera clearly wins against the champion of the eliminatory of Oceania, which is New Zealand.

The goal of the Newzealanders was work of James at the minute 84.

The return duel will be on the next November 20 at 00:00 hours time of Mexico to seal its pass to the competition of Brazil 2014.
